Why do people flee their homes?
What would make you desperate enough to risk your life on a leaky dinghy and then stow away in the back of a lorry? Here are some actual examples from the people we work with:
“A mortar fell on our children’s school.”
“Our flat was destroyed by a bomb.”
“My parents were murdered by the régime.”
“I was thrown in prison. They tortured me and broke my legs.”
“Family members have been put in a concentration camp.”
